The DMM, properly known as the Dynamic Maturational Model of Attachment and Adaptation, was initially developed by Dr. Patricia Crittenden, and then expanded with the help of Dr. Andrea Landini and others. The DMM is built on a foundation of attachment theory and science, and incorporates many other disciplines to help explain self-protective strategies people use to gain protection from danger and comfort.
The DMM is promoted by the International Association for the Study of Attachment (IASA) and the Family Relations Institute (FRI).
